Effectively managing inventory is crucial for shop growth. A well-structured strategy allows you to improve your product availability while minimizing costs. By adopting robust procedures, retailers can guarantee that they have the right products available at the right time to meet customer requirements.
A good inventory strategy should include several key factors:
* Accurate stock records
* Consistent stock counts
* Optimized ordering processes
* Demand forecasting to predict future needs
Through carefully observing inventory movement, retailers can recognize trends in sales. This information allows for intelligent actions regarding ordering strategies.

Inventory Forecasting and Demand Planning
Effective inventory management hinges on the accurate forecasting of future demand. Companies leverage a combination of historical data, market trends, and statistical algorithms to generate accurate forecasts. These forecasts serve as the foundation for demand planning, a strategic process that involves determining the optimal inventory levels to satisfy anticipated customer demand while minimizing costs.
A robust demand planning system considers a range of influences, including seasonality, promotional activities, and economic conditions. By interpreting these factors, businesses can discover potential shifts and adjust inventory levels accordingly.
Periodic monitoring and review of the forecasting and demand planning model is essential to ensure its efficiency. This involves modifying the underlying assumptions based on actual behaviors and dynamics.
Ultimately, effective inventory forecasting and demand planning are crucial for realizing business goals. By optimizing inventory levels, businesses can decrease storage expenditures, eliminate stockouts, and strengthen customer loyalty.
